The importance of website loading speed
In today’s fast-paced digital world, website loading speed has become a critical factor for online success. Users have little patience for slow-loading sites and will often leave if a page takes more than a few seconds to load. This impatience can result in a high bounce rate and lost revenue opportunities, particularly for e-commerce websites. Studies show that even a one-second delay in page load time can reduce conversions by up to 7%. Therefore, ensuring a fast loading speed is essential not only for providing a positive user experience but also for achieving business goals and maintaining a competitive edge in the digital marketplace.
Search engine ranking and SEO impact
Website loading speed doesn’t just affect user experience—it also influences search engine rankings. Google and other search engines use page speed as a ranking factor in their algorithms. A slow website may be penalized, resulting in lower visibility in search engine results pages (SERPs). Consequently, businesses with slow-loading websites may find it harder to attract organic traffic, reducing their overall online presence. By optimizing page speed, companies can improve their search engine rankings, increase website traffic, and enhance their visibility to potential customers, making loading speed a crucial element in any SEO strategy.
Key factors affecting loading speed
Several factors can impact the loading speed of a website. These include the size and format of images, the number of HTTP requests, server response times, and the use of plugins or scripts that may slow down performance. Additionally, poor coding practices and unoptimized CSS and JavaScript files can contribute to slower page loads. Identifying and addressing these factors is essential to improve site speed. By conducting a thorough audit of their websites, businesses can pinpoint areas that need optimization and take the necessary steps to enhance performance, ensuring faster loading times for their users.
Optimizing images for faster load times
Images are often one of the largest contributors to slow website loading times. High-resolution images, while visually appealing, can significantly increase the time it takes for a page to load. To optimize images for faster loading, businesses should use appropriate file formats (such as JPEG or WebP for photos and PNG for graphics with transparency), compress images to reduce file size without sacrificing quality, and implement responsive image techniques to serve appropriately sized images for different devices. These steps can drastically reduce loading times, leading to a better user experience and higher engagement rates.
Leveraging browser caching and Content Delivery Networks (CDNs)
Browser caching and Content Delivery Networks (CDNs) are powerful tools for improving website loading speed. Browser caching allows a site to store frequently used resources on a user’s device, reducing the need for repeated downloads. CDNs, on the other hand, distribute website content across multiple servers around the world, ensuring that users can access data from a server geographically closer to them. This reduces latency and speeds up load times. By effectively using browser caching and CDNs, businesses can significantly enhance the performance of their websites and provide a faster, more reliable user experience.
Minifying code and reducing HTTP requests
Minifying code involves removing unnecessary characters, such as whitespace and comments, from HTML, CSS, and JavaScript files to reduce their size and improve load times. Similarly, reducing the number of HTTP requests—made each time a browser fetches a file from the server—can also speed up website performance. Combining files where possible and eliminating unused scripts can help achieve this. By streamlining code and minimizing requests, businesses can ensure that their websites load faster, improving both user experience and search engine performance.
Regular performance monitoring and maintenance
Optimizing website performance is not a one-time task but an ongoing process. Regular monitoring and maintenance are crucial to ensure that a website continues to perform optimally. Businesses should use tools like Google PageSpeed Insights, GTmetrix, and Lighthouse to regularly check site speed and identify areas for improvement. Additionally, staying updated with the latest web technologies and best practices is essential for maintaining high performance. By continually monitoring and optimizing their websites, businesses can ensure that they provide a fast, efficient, and engaging experience for their users, driving success in the competitive online landscape.
